Australia expects China to keep barley issue separate from COVID-19

SYDNEY (Reuters) - Australian Prime Minister Scott Morrison said on Monday he expects China to keep its judgment on whether Australia dumped barley there separate from protests over an Australian call for an enquiry into the origins of the novel coronavirus. Several major Australian grain groups on Sunday said they had been told China was proposing tariffs on barley from Australia after an 18-month enquiry into whether they have been dumping the grain into the Asian nation.
